Brill Luxus 38 Info:

5 Blades — The optimal number of blades for superior cutting and ease of pushing. Weighs only 17 pounds — light enough to hang on the garage wall or pick up with one hand 8″ diameter wheels. Silent cut design — The blade misses the bedknife by less than a millimeter. This reduces friction and allows the mower to cut the grass like scissors. It also increases the blade life, which means you won’t have to sharpen for a decade or more. Flame hardened, welded steel blades — harder than tempered alloy, which also helps increase blade life. Dry powder coat on metal components — Powder coated surfaces are more resistant to chipping, scratching, fading, and wearing than other finishes. And colors stay bright and vibrant longer. Powder coating is also highly protective of the environment, because it contains no solvents. Sealed bearings. No extra maintenance required, because the bearings are sealed. Brill mowers feature a 2-year manufacturer’s warranty.

Cutting height ranges from 15mm to 45mm (0.7″ to 1.8″ ). This lets you cut low enough for the golf course look, and high enough for an average length cut for a wide variety of grass types.

Mowing width is 38 cm (15.2″). Small enough to maneuver easily through the yard, but still about 75% as wide as the average 20″ wide gas mower.

Mower comes fully assembled except for the handle. The handle comes in three pieces and requires no tools to put together and attach to the mower. Takes about 10 minutes to get out of the box and into the yard.

The Brill reel mowers have a sealed bearing with a separate bearing race. This is the way such bearings were produced until recent manufacturing technology allowed for the entire structure (bearing and race) to be produced as a sealed unit.

Things to keep in mind with any manual reel mower:

1. Manual reel mowers don’t cut tall weeds well (but they do great on grass!) Because of the design, the reel will roll over tall weeds and dandelions without cutting much. So they aren’t a good choice to mow a vacant lot, but they’ll do superbly with a grass lawn.

2. If you don’t mow weekly, it’s going to be much harder to push. You know how a gas mower will bog down when you try to mow grass that hasn’t been cut in weeks? Well, it’s like that with a reel mower, except you’re the motor!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!
